Have you ever tried using your Acer projector, only to find that the audio doesnt work? This can be a frustrating experience, especially when youre trying to watch a movie or give a presentation. However, there are a few reasons why this might be happening, and in this article, well discuss the common causes and solutions.
Firstly, check your connections. Make sure that the audio cable is fully plugged in, and that it is connected to the correct port. Its easy to accidentally plug the cable into the wrong port, so double-check and make sure that its in the correct spot. If youre using an HDMI cable, make sure its plugged into the HDMI port that supports audio.
Another possible reason why the audio doesnt work is that it might be muted. Some projectors have a mute button on the remote control, and its easy to accidentally hit it. Check the settings and make sure that the audio is not turned off or completely muted. If you cant find the settings, check the manual or look up online for further instructions.
The third and most common reason why the audio doesnt work is when the projector doesnt have built-in speakers. Some older models of Acer projectors dont have their own speakers, and require an external audio device to produce sound. In this case, youll need to connect a pair of external speakers or headphones to the audio port on your projector.
However, if none of the above solutions work, it may be an issue with the projector itself. Try contacting Acers customer support or your local tech support for further assistance. You may need to repair or replace your projector if the problem persists.
